[PATCH] D101608: [WebAssembly] Support for WebAssembly globals in LLVM IR

Does this mean that the magic `__stack_pointer` global can be referenced at the IR level?   I wonder if there are some hacks around handling of `__stack_pointer` that could be removed after this lands?

Comment at: llvm/lib/Target/WebAssembly/Utils/WebAssemblyUtilities.h:40
+  // appropriate.
+  WASM_ADDRESS_SPACE_OBJECT = 1
+};
----------------
What does "object" mean here?   Are we just talking about reference types?  Or also wasm globals that hold integers (like `__stack_pointer`).   If its just ref types that live in this address space should this be called `WASM_ADDRESS_SPACE_ANYREF`?   If its the latter should this be called `WASM_ADDRESS_SPACE_WASM_GLOBAL`?
